How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Plano?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Plano Studio Apartments | $1,360 | $795 | $2,363 |
| Plano 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,501 | $602 | $7,468 |
| Plano 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,997 | $716 | $10,000+ |
| Plano 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,802 | $1,100 | $10,000+ |
| Plano 4 Bedroom Apartments | $6,482 | $2,594 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Short-term Plano Apartments
What is the Cheapest Short-term apartment in Plano?
Currently the most affordable Short-term Apartment in Plano is at The Edge Apartments listed at $750.
How much is the average rent for a Short-term Plano Apartment?
The average rent for a Short-term Apartment in Plano is $2,443.
What is the largest Short-term Plano Apartment for rent?
Today's Short-term apartment with the most square footage in Plano is a 11,506 square feet unit starting from $3,828 at 5720 Town and Country Blvd.
What is the average size for Plano Short-term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Short-term rental in Plano is currently at 947 sq ft.
